Mamajuana Cafe Queens

June was my foodie friend Zuly's birthday month and she chose Mamajuana Cafe in Queens for dinner. This restaurant/lounge has a great outdoor space where you can still enjoy the music and enjoy the weather.

We enjoyed a pre-fixe menu for $45/person with a shared appetizer, an entree, and an array of desserts. Mamajuana put a nice touch on the menu and customized it for her birthday.

The shared appetizer included tostones, chicharrones de pollo y cerdo, yuca, sausage, skewers, and potatoes. It was a great appetizer and my favorite part of the meal.

For my entree I ordered the churrasco with chimichurri and yuca fries. It's a great sized skirt steak for the price and you can never have enough yuca fries.

I loved my cocktail. Combining my favorite flavors, coconut and pineapple, this Bailey's Coquito was a good added kick to my night. Now we were celebrating!



The selection of desserts were great! We got an entire plate of tres leches cake, chocolate mousse cake, bread pudding, cheesecake, and flan.
